How can I import existing reviews into Shopify?
Many reputable review apps include an import feature. You can typically upload a CSV file containing your existing reviews from platforms like Google, Yelp, or a previous system. The app will then process this file and add the reviews to your store’s database, associating them with the correct products. This is a crucial step when migrating to a new review system, as it prevents you from losing your hard-earned social proof. Always check the app’s documentation for the specific CSV format required to ensure a smooth import process.

What’s the difference between product reviews and store reviews?
Product reviews are specific to a single item and detail a customer’s experience with that product’s quality, fit, or performance. They are displayed on the product page and are critical for conversion. Store reviews, often found on a dedicated page or in the footer, reflect the overall customer experience with your business, including shipping speed, customer service, and packaging. How do review apps help with SEO?
Review apps enhance SEO by generating rich, user-generated content that search engines value. The reviews create unique text for your product pages, which helps them rank for more long-tail keywords. Furthermore, many apps produce structured data (Schema.org markup) that allows search engines like Google to display star ratings directly in the search results. This rich snippet can dramatically increase your click-through rate. It’s a direct SEO benefit that comes standard with a proper review system implementation.

What happens to my reviews if I cancel the app?
This is a critical question. With most apps, if you cancel your subscription, you will lose the displayed reviews on your site as the widget code stops functioning. However, many reputable apps allow you to export your review data as a CSV file before you cancel. This lets you preserve your historical feedback. Some services, particularly those that also certify your store, may offer a more permanent display solution, but this is not the norm. Always confirm the data export policy before committing to an app.

How do I respond to negative reviews on Shopify?
A good review app provides a dashboard where you can monitor and respond to all reviews, including negative ones. When you receive a negative review, respond promptly, professionally, and empathetically. Acknowledge the customer’s issue, apologise for their negative experience, and offer a solution or invite them to continue the conversation via direct email or phone. A thoughtful public response to criticism can actually build more trust than a positive review, as it shows potential customers that you stand behind your service and care about client satisfaction.
Will adding reviews slow down my Shopify store?
A well-built review app will have a negligible impact on your store’s speed. These apps typically load their widgets asynchronously, meaning they don’t block the rest of the page from rendering. It’s advisable to check the app’s reviews for any comments about performance. Apps that are heavily optimised and use efficient code, like those from established providers, are engineered to minimise any speed penalties. The significant conversion benefits of having reviews far outweigh the minimal technical impact of a properly implemented app.

Can I collect reviews from guests or only account holders?
You can collect reviews from all customers, regardless of whether they created an account. The review app uses the order confirmation email to send the review request. As long as the customer provided a valid email address during checkout, they can submit a review. This is vital because a significant portion of shoppers check out as guests. A system that only captures feedback from registered users would miss a large segment of valuable social proof, limiting the effectiveness of your review strategy.

Is there a way to offer incentives for leaving reviews?
You can offer incentives, but you must do so carefully to avoid biased reviews. A common and ethical practice is to offer a small, universal discount on a future purchase to anyone who leaves a review, regardless of whether it is positive or negative. This should be presented as a “thank you for your feedback.” Avoid offering rewards specifically for 5-star reviews, as this can violate the terms of service of review platforms and mislead future customers. Transparency is key to maintaining the integrity of your social proof.
